Cisco Catalyst 2960-24TC-L vs Catalyst 9200L (C9200L-24P-4X-A)
The WS-C2960-24TC-L is an end-of-support fixed Layer 2 access switch with no PoE and 1G uplinks; the C9200L-24P-4X-A is its supported IOS XE successor adding full PoE+, 10G uplinks, and StackWise. For active deployments, upgrade to the 9200L.
Cisco Catalyst 2960-24TC-L
A legacy 24-port Fast Ethernet Layer 2 access switch with no PoE, popular for basic wired access, now end of support.
- 24 x 10/100 Fast Ethernet access ports
- 2 dual-purpose uplinks (RJ-45 or SFP, 1G)
- LAN Lite feature set, Layer 2 only
- End of Sale and End of Support: no patches or TAC
Cisco Catalyst 9200L 24-Port (C9200L-24P-4X-A)
A fixed-uplink stackable IOS XE access switch with 24 PoE+ Gigabit ports and four 10G SFP+ uplinks.
- 24 x 1G PoE+ ports, 370W PoE budget
- 4 fixed 10G SFP+ uplinks
- StackWise-160 stacking up to 8 switches
- IOS XE, DNA Essentials/Advantage capable, TAA options
Cisco Catalyst 2960-24TC-L vs Cisco Catalyst 9200L 24-Port (C9200L-24P-4X-A): spec comparison
| Spec | Cisco Catalyst 2960-24TC-L | Cisco Catalyst 9200L 24-Port (C9200L-24P-4X-A) |
|---|---|---|
| Access ports | 24 x 10/100 Fast Ethernet | 24 x 10/100/1000 Gigabit |
| PoE | None | PoE+ (802.3at), 370W budget |
| Uplinks | 2 x 1G dual-purpose (RJ-45/SFP) | 4 x 10G SFP+ (fixed) |
| Switching capacity | 16 Gbps | 128 Gbps |
| Stacking | Not supported | StackWise-160 (160 Gbps), up to 8 switches |
| Layer 3 | Static routing only (LAN Lite) | Full Layer 3 with Network Advantage |
| Operating system | Cisco IOS (classic) | Cisco IOS XE |
| Management | CLI / SNMP | DNA Center, NETCONF/YANG, CLI |
| Lifecycle status | End of Sale and End of Support | Current shipping product |
| Warranty | Expired | Enhanced Limited Lifetime Warranty |
Choose Cisco Catalyst 2960-24TC-L if
There is no current reason to choose the 2960-24TC-L except temporarily running an isolated legacy segment you plan to decommission, accepting no support or PoE.
Choose Cisco Catalyst 9200L 24-Port (C9200L-24P-4X-A) if
Choose the C9200L-24P-4X-A when you need supported branch or campus access with PoE+ for phones and APs, 10G uplinks, stacking, and IOS XE manageability.
Verdict
The WS-C2960-24TC-L is end of support and limited to Fast Ethernet with no PoE, which no longer fits modern access needs. Migrate to the C9200L-24P-4X-A for Gigabit PoE+, 10G uplinks, stacking, and a supported IOS XE lifecycle. Keep the 2960 only for a short-lived, isolated legacy link.
Frequently asked questions
Is the Catalyst 2960-24TC-L still supported?
No. The WS-C2960-24TC-L is past End of Support, so Cisco no longer issues software or security updates or provides TAC, making it unsuitable for production.
What replaces the Catalyst 2960-24TC-L?
The Catalyst 9200L line is the direct successor. For a 24-port PoE design with 10G uplinks, the C9200L-24P-4X-A is the closest fit.
Does the 2960-24TC-L support PoE?
No. The WS-C2960-24TC-L is a data-only switch. If you need to power phones, access points, or cameras, the C9200L-24P-4X-A provides PoE+ with a 370W budget.
Can I stack the Catalyst 9200L?
Yes. Unlike the standalone 2960, the 9200L supports StackWise-160 across up to 8 switches, giving you a single logical switch for easier management.
